Road cycling routes around Hibarette are situated in the Hautes-Pyrénées department of France, offering access to the Pyrenean mountain range. The area features wooded hillsides and is traversed by the Aube and Echez rivers. Cyclists can expect routes with varied elevation gains, ranging from river valleys to challenging mountain passes.

July 20, 2024, Boulangerie

Great place to eat a freshly made baguette, wrap, pizza, cake, croissant, fresh salad and meal, and much more, during a bike ride. Quality is very good and lots of choice. They also have chilled drinks. There is seating both inside and outside. The Boulangerie is open every day from 7:00 AM to 10:00 PM, except Sunday until 1:00 PM. There is a tap outside to fill your water bottle, available 24/7.

Frequently Asked Questions

What types of road cycling routes can I find around Hibarette?

The Hibarette area, situated in the Hautes-Pyrénées, offers a diverse range of road cycling routes. You'll find everything from routes traversing wooded hillsides and river valleys to challenging mountain passes in the Pyrenees. The network includes options for easy, moderate, and difficult ability levels, catering to various cycling preferences.

How many road cycling routes are available in the Hibarette region?

There are over 400 road cycling routes available around Hibarette on komoot. This extensive network provides numerous options for exploring the Hautes-Pyrénées, from leisurely rides to demanding climbs.

Are there any easy road cycling routes suitable for beginners around Hibarette?

Yes, the Hibarette area offers 51 easy road cycling routes. A great option for a more relaxed ride is the Bourréac – Bakery loop from Louey, which is 28.1 miles (45.2 km) long with a moderate elevation gain, making it suitable for those looking for a less strenuous experience.

What are some challenging road cycling routes for experienced cyclists?

For experienced cyclists seeking a challenge, the region boasts 84 difficult routes. The Castelloubon valley – Lingous Pass loop from Bénac is a notable option, covering 32.0 miles (51.5 km) with significant elevation gain, leading through scenic valleys and passes.

What kind of terrain and elevation can I expect on road cycling routes near Hibarette?

Road cycling around Hibarette is characterized by varied terrain. You'll encounter wooded hillsides, picturesque river valleys formed by the Aube and Echez rivers, and access to the dramatic Pyrenean mountain range. Routes can range from relatively flat sections along rivers to significant elevation gains when tackling mountain passes, offering a diverse cycling experience.

What do other road cyclists say about the routes in Hibarette?

The road cycling routes in Hibarette are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.4 stars from over 300 reviews. Cyclists often praise the varied terrain, from quiet woodlands to challenging mountain passes, and the stunning natural beauty of the Hautes-Pyrénées.

What natural features and landmarks can I see while cycling around Hibarette?

The Hibarette area offers access to stunning natural features and landmarks. You can explore the wooded hillsides and river valleys of the Aube and Echez. Nearby attractions include the majestic Pyrenean Mountain Range, the Miramont Ridge, and the Lourdes railroad cycle path. The broader Hautes-Pyrénées region also features the Pyrenees National Park with sites like Pont d'Espagne and the Néouvielle reserve.

Are there any historical or cultural points of interest near the cycling routes?

Yes, the region around Hibarette has a rich history. You can visit the village's 19th-century classical church dedicated to Saint Stephen. Further afield, you can explore the town of Lourdes, including Bernadette Soubirous' Family Home, or the city of Tarbes, both offering cultural and historical insights.
